Output 596777020c56a47b28422aa9398503f6bf8d1eb58f2170c4e2e18f6b7664c001:0

value
147598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58f1eb60235f42ff200a96feaae73f3375f79dfe OP_EQUAL
address
39oKCHJaCE3zioRJbcYfYdjT358DYg7GBy
transaction
596777020c56a47b28422aa9398503f6bf8d1eb58f2170c4e2e18f6b7664c001
spent
true